chore: prepare repo for public release — scrub internal infra, rewrite README

- Remove owner-specific / legacy deploy files (home/prod/server compose, deploy/).
  The home compose stays as a local untracked file for the maintainer's own deploy.
- Genericise infra-specific code comments (egress-proxy examples) to neutral wording.
- Replace the hardcoded contact email on the legal pages with the instance operator's
  configured admin email, served via the public /auth/config and shown with a neutral
  fallback — so each self-hosted instance shows its own contact.
- Rewrite README for the current app + a copy-paste self-hosting quick start (prebuilt
  image + first-run wizard) with a build-from-source alternative; tidy .env.example.
